Q: Is 1,149,600 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 1,149,600 is a composite number.

Why is 1,149,600 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 1,149,600 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 4 5 6 8 10 12 15 16 20 24 25 30 32 40 48 50 60 75 80 96 100 120 150 160 200 240 300 400 479 480 600 800 958 1,200 1,437 1,916 2,395 2,400 2,874 3,832 4,790 5,748 7,185 7,664 9,580 11,496 11,975 14,370 15,328 19,160 22,992 23,950 28,740 35,925 38,320 45,984 47,900 57,480 71,850 76,640 95,800 114,960 143,700 191,600 229,920 287,400 383,200 574,800 and 1,149,600, with no remainder.

Since 1,149,600 cannot be divided by just 1 and 1,149,600, it is a composite number.
